About this trial

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y, safety, tolerability, and pharmacokinetics (PK) of VX-147 in adult and pediatric participants with apolipoprotein L1 (APOL1)-mediated proteinuric kidney disease.

Eligibility criteria

Qualifiers

APOL1 genotype of G1/G1, G2/G2, or G1/G2

Proteinuric kidney disease

Disqualifiers

Solid organ or bone marrow transplant

Uncontrolled hypertension

History of diabetes mellitus

Known underlying cause of kidney disease including but not limited to sickle cell disease
